Will the Micra one be ok for throwing the battery in the boot eventually as well?
Cheers.
No, it won't have enough power, go for something more heavy duty.

A big high cranking amperage battery from a diesel motor is what you want. I picked the biggest one Halfrauds had at the time, I think it was from a diesel Merc Estate or something.

i just use a 600amp mercedes diesel battery, fan-titty-tastic, bit bigger than standard battery, but it still fits in my battery box in the boot, perfect cranking power, got it for £40 with 3 year warranty. Bargain.
